Heart Smart Chicken Fajita Salad with Cilantro Lime Vinaigrette

Ever heard of a burrito bowl? How about a Fajita bowl? We are taking a traditional Fajita and turning it into a salad! It’s quick, simple, and healthy alternative to a fajita with more veggies!

The fresh cilantro lime dressing is made with olive oil which is an unsaturated fat. Unsaturated fats have the ability to lower bad cholesterol and increase good cholesterol! Which is why olive oil is excellent for heart health!

Instructions

Yields 4 Servings

  1. Slice chicken in strips, season with spices. In large frying cook chicken about 5-8 minutes. Place in bowl and set aside.
  2. In the same frying pan add your peppers and onion, cook just until tender, 3-5 minutes. Set aside in bowl.
  3. Wash the romaine lettuce, chop up, and place in a large bowl.
  4. Prepare dressing by mixing olive oil, lime juice, honey and cilantro together.
  5. Add all the ingredients into a large bowl, drizzle in dressing, and toss to mix.
Ingredients
  • 2 Boneless Chicken Breasts seasoned with Fajita spice package
  • 1/4 of a Red Pepper, Orange Pepper and Yellow Pepper sliced
  • 1/2 of a Red Onion sliced
  • 8-10 large Romaine Lettuce leaves
  • 3 Tbsp Olive Oil
  • 2 Tbsp Lime Juice
  • 2 Tsp Honey
  • 1/2 cup Cilantro chopped
